The ozone layer absorbs __________ and protects the living beings of the earth. 

  1. water vapour

  2. light

  3. infrared rays

  4. ultraviolet rays

Reveal answer Fill a bubble to check yourself
D Correct answer
Explanation

The ozone layer basically absorbs harmful emissions from the sun like the ultraviolet rays, which is why life on earth is able to thrive. No other planet known to man has conditions that can favor life, and without the ozone layer, Earth would also become unable to support life. Below are some things that would happen if the ozone layer was damaged to any extent.

Cancer: one of the things that would be frequently experienced by human beings on Earth is skin cancer. Since the layer would not be able to effectively block UV rays, human skin would most likely be endangered.

Cataracts: this refers to a condition where human vision goes blurred. Almost all human beings on earth would have some sort of visual impairment without the ozone layer.

Which gas is responsible for the depletion of ozone layer?

  1. Carbon dI oxide

  2. Methane

  3. Cluroflorocarbon

  4. Sulphur di oxide

Reveal answer Fill a bubble to check yourself
C Correct answer
Explanation
Chlorofluorocarbons (CFCs
Chlorofluorocarbons (CFCs) and other halogenated ozone depleting substances (ODS) are mainly responsible for man-made chemical ozone depletion. The total amount of effective halogens (chlorine and bromine) in the stratosphere can be calculated and are known as the equivalent effective stratospheric chlorine (EESC).

The ozone layer protects the earth from harmful _________________.

  1. infared rays

  2. ultraviolet rays

  3. cosmetic rays

  4. gamma rays

Reveal answer Fill a bubble to check yourself
B Correct answer
Explanation

Ultraviolet rays,

The ozone layer acts as a filter for the shorter wavelength and highly hazardous ultraviolet radiation (UVR) from the sun, protecting life on Earth from its potentially harmful effects. When the sky is clear, there is an inverse relationship between stratospheric ozone and solar UVR measured at the Earth's surface.

The ozone at ground level is primarily from__________ precursors

  1. Fossil fuel

  2. $CFC _{S}$
  3. Oxygen

  4. Methane

Reveal answer Fill a bubble to check yourself
A Correct answer
Explanation

Ground-level ozone is a secondary pollutant formed by the reaction of nitrogen oxides and volatile organic compounds in the presence of sunlight, both of which are primarily emitted by fossil fuel combustion.
